Growing of non-perennial crops
NACE v2.0 Code: A01.1
About growing of non-perennial crops
NACE code 01.1, 'Growing of non-perennial crops', encompasses a vital sector of the agricultural industry. This classification covers the cultivation of a wide range of crops, including cereals, vegetables, melons, roots, and tubers, that do not persist in the soil for more than two growing seasons. These non-perennial crops play a crucial role in global food production and supply chains, providing essential raw materials for a variety of downstream industries.
Production process
The production techniques used in the growing of non-perennial crops typically involve a combination of manual labor, mechanized equipment, and advanced agricultural practices. Key steps include soil preparation, sowing or planting, irrigation, pest and weed management, and harvesting. Farmers may utilize techniques such as crop rotation, cover cropping, and precision farming to optimize yields and sustainability.
Production inputs
The main inputs required for the growing of non-perennial crops include fertile soil, water for irrigation, seeds or seedlings, fertilizers, and various agricultural machinery and equipment. Depending on the specific crop, additional inputs such as pesticides, herbicides, and specialized tools may also be necessary. The availability and quality of these inputs can significantly impact the productivity and efficiency of this industry.
Production outputs
The primary outputs of the growing of non-perennial crops are the harvested crops themselves, which can be sold to 10.1 Food processing, 46.2 Wholesale of agricultural raw materials and live animals, or 47.1 Retail sale in non-specialized stores for further processing or distribution. These crops may also be used as inputs for the production of 10.8 Other food products or 10.9 Manufacture of prepared animal feeds.
